Parcourir la source

Merge branch 'master' of http://git.shengws.com/csx/gdyb

csx il y a 2 ans
Parent
révision
bd5c84ee58
2 fichiers modifiés avec 12 ajouts et 4 suppressions
  1. 8 0
      controllers/js/jsyb_controller.go
  2. 4 4
      service/jsyb_service.go

+ 8 - 0
controllers/js/jsyb_controller.go Voir le fichier

@@ -28,6 +28,8 @@ func JSybRegistRouters() {
28 28
 	beego.Router("/jsyb/1101", &JSybController{}, "get:PostOne")
29 29
 	beego.Router("/jsyb/1101D", &JSybController{}, "get:PostOneD")
30 30
 
31
+	beego.Router("/jsyb/1101c", &JSybController{}, "get:PostOnec")
32
+
31 33
 	beego.Router("/jsyb/2201", &JSybController{}, "get:PostTwo")
32 34
 	beego.Router("/jsyb/2202", &JSybController{}, "get:PostThree")
33 35
 	beego.Router("/jsyb/2203", &JSybController{}, "post:PostFour")
@@ -48,6 +50,12 @@ func JSybRegistRouters() {
48 50
 }
49 51
 func (c *JSybController) Get9001() {
50 52
 
53
+}
54
+func (c *JSybController) PostOnec() {
55
+	result, inputLog := service.Jsyb1101F()
56
+	fmt.Println(result)
57
+	fmt.Println(inputLog)
58
+
51 59
 }
52 60
 func (c *JSybController) Get5301() {
53 61
 	psn_no := c.GetString("psn_no")

+ 4 - 4
service/jsyb_service.go Voir le fichier

@@ -22,14 +22,14 @@ func Jsyb1101F() (string, string) {
22 22
 	inputData := make(map[string]interface{})
23 23
 	inputMessage["infno"] = "1101" // 交易编码
24 24
 
25
-	inputData["mdtrt_cert_type"] = "01" // 就诊凭证类型
25
+	inputData["mdtrt_cert_type"] = "04" // 就诊凭证类型
26 26
 	inputData["card_sn"] = ""           // 卡识别码
27 27
 	inputData["certno"] = ""            // 证件号码
28 28
 	inputData["psn_cert_type"] = "01"   // 人员证件类型
29 29
 
30
-	inputData["mdtrt_cert_no"] = "W+2O6WWJ7qpRbuq5BYdC+TzD0HbApdbfw3r+EiZ6LRGSy2s8vHmh5GxXyWpkIr4eL0W9C8fn2lp5N8IkDGEbDHKAmZ534n27zH0eG2S1oD3dYXYOwEPjuCzzDS6C4B6qi/CInWN7Vohl+dW1a4lCzb1/3IQPorT4GjXAN1/AU5Z3J8w73KGMCPA7z8ysbwNTNXbnaaQqV2Wud2Nm7gXF+Q4r94JHoozNC5lyfq/qjUyppEE8krQYK762vePqIe1j" // 就诊凭证编号
31
-	inputData["begntime"] = ""                                                                                                                                                                                                                                                                      // 开始时间
32
-	inputData["psn_name"] = ""                                                                                                                                                                                                                                                                      // 人员姓名
30
+	inputData["mdtrt_cert_no"] = "320921199403174643|htZFk55/v/xL29N8OePdXiFwxD25jY95CcgKpr0hSo4jsRQaLMZl32ehTt83SzEkKyqo43xv1d900GnnTd/vqsjlScPKIzyXxBcKl9ZrZjBQSpH7ybGOO6nwjnfMQ01O/Cxnipr62JOW2fmrI1X2XA==" // 就诊凭证编号
31
+	inputData["begntime"] = ""                                                                                                                                                                                 // 开始时间
32
+	inputData["psn_name"] = ""                                                                                                                                                                                 // 人员姓名
33 33
 	input["data"] = inputData
34 34
 	inputMessage["input"] = input //交易输入
35 35